Transaction 59b994707315e75bc4e9fe2f524fe916651d2ba743e2bcaa4bc929af498d5853

1 Input
2 Outputs
  • 59b994707315e75bc4e9fe2f524fe916651d2ba743e2bcaa4bc929af498d5853:0
  • value  668800
    address  167hjZU9vRvj9TTmBUpzY1GMurrUFgDb3f
  • 59b994707315e75bc4e9fe2f524fe916651d2ba743e2bcaa4bc929af498d5853:1
  • value  583190
    address  3G7J7nMrsPyGEvtW7Xf4eHQTHaurYXkWtT